The global Anti-Pollution Ingredients market is on a trajectory of significant expansion, with a projected CAGR of 8.9% from 2023 to 2030. This growth is fueled by the increasing awareness among consumers about the detrimental effects of environmental pollutants on skin health. The market, valued at US$ 943.2 million in 2023, is expected to reach US$ 1,713.1 million by the end of 2030. Introduction:

The Anti-Pollution Ingredients market addresses the rising demand for cosmetic and personal care items that protect the skin from the adverse impacts of environmental pollution. These ingredients act as essential barriers against irritants, heavy metals, and ultraviolet radiation, preventing inflammation, premature aging, and other skin complications. The markets growth is propelled by factors such as increasing pollution levels globally, consumer awareness about the effects of pollution on skin health, and the beauty and personal care sectors commitment to innovation.

Market Segmentation:

Ingredient Types and Applications: Antioxidants are expected to hold the most significant market share, given their critical role in counteracting free radicals produced by environmental contaminants. Algae and kelp, rich in antioxidants, vitamins, and minerals, are anticipated to experience remarkable expansion due to the growing demand for sustainable and natural ingredients.

In terms of applications, skincare products are projected to dominate the market, with a significant focus on comprehensive skincare regimens. The color cosmetics segment is witnessing rapid growth, driven by consumer demand for makeup containing anti-pollution ingredients.

Regional Analysis:

North America emerges as a dominating region, with the United States leading in the adoption of anti-pollution ingredients. The well-established cosmetics and personal care market, coupled with a discerning consumer base, contributes to substantial utilization. South Asia and Oceania are expected to witness rapid expansion, driven by increasing disposable income, evolving lifestyles, and a growing awareness of environmental pollution.
